Description:
Named after the local term for an inlet, it is renowned for its breathtaking blowholes, beaches and bays where sea turtles often nest. Protected as part of a park since 1994, the rough and rugged coastline looks almost otherworldly in nature as ginormous waves pound its sparse volcanic landscapes. Hiking about is an epic experience as you pass tangled trees and strange rock formations before emerging at a phenomenal viewpoint. Boka Tabla’s half-submerged cavern and the Natural Bridge also attracting lots of attention.
